Amid a worsening refugee crisis, public support is high in both Australia and NZ to accept more Rohingya

Nearly one million stateless Rohingya people who fled brutal ethnic cleansing in Myanmar have been languishing in extremely congested refugee camps in Bangladesh for the past five and a half years.
